The War on Oil: Iran Conflict and the Global Energy Crisis

Adi Imsirovic has 35 years of experience in global energy markets. He says the current disruption to the Strait of Hormuz represents the gravest energy shock of his career.

In this episode of Beyond the Indus, host Tushar Shetty sits down with Adi Imsirovic, a veteran oil trader with over 35 years of experience in global energy markets and former Global Head of Oil at Gazprom Marketing and Trading, to assess the impact of the Iran Conflict’s impact on global oil and gas markets.
